Rockland Receives Top Diversity Honor

Rockland Community College has been selected as a 2021 Higher Education Excellence in Diversity (HEED) Award winner from INSIGHT Into Diversity magazine, the nation’s oldest and largest diversity-focused publication in higher education. This national honor recognizes US colleges and universities that demonstrate an outstanding commitment to diversity and inclusion. RCC will be featured, along with 100 other recipients, in the November 2021 issue of INSIGHT Into Diversity magazine. This is the first time RCC has been named as a HEED Award recipient.

RCC Visual and Performing Arts Students Receive Lightsaber SAFD Credentials

Each semester, the RCC Visual and Performing Arts Department holds Skills Proficiency Tests (SPT) for students enrolled in the Theatrical Stage Combat courses. Last month, the school held its first SPT in Lightsaber. Christopher Plummer, Director of RCC’s Cultural Arts Theatre is a Certified Teacher with the Society of American Fight Directors (SAFD) and held the certification tests along with Patricia Maloney-Titland, Professor in the Department of Visual and Performing Arts. “The SPT certification test is a rigorous demonstration and examination of their new skill sets and each student challenged themselves in new and wonderful ways.” Plummer says. “While the students studied martial techniques associated with longsword, the focus of the course was Lightsaber and it was a huge success!”
